A UP court on Tuesday framed charges against Ashish Mishra and 13 others in connection with the killing of four farmers and a journalist at Tikunia in Lakhimpur Kheri district of Uttar Pradesh on October 3 last year.

Ashish Mishra Monu, son of Union Minister of State for Home Ajay Kumar Mishra, is the main accused in the case.

District government counsel (Criminal) Arvind Tripathi told PTI the court of additional district judge Sunil Kumar Verma fixed December 16 as the next date of hearing.

The court on December 5 rejected Misra’s appeal to be dropped from the case and instead directed him to face trial.

Ashish Misra, who is the main accused in the case allegedly mowed down farmers and a journalist with his SUV.
